Analysis

The most recent figure for gross domestic savings in Algeria is 40.0%, measured in 2025.

That represents a change of down 1.7% on the previous year and up 0.8% over ten years.

Over the whole period, gross domestic savings in Algeria peaked at 56.0% in 2006 and was at its lowest, 17.3%, in 1960.

That places Algeria 16th out of 188 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the top 10%.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 66 years of available data.

Gross domestic savings in Algeria, year by year

Annual values for Gross domestic savings (% of GDP) in Algeria, 1960 to 2025.
Year % of GDP Change
1960 17.3%
1961 27.9% +61.8%
1962 32.8% +17.6%
1963 17.4% -46.9%
1964 18.1% +3.6%
1965 19.4% +7.2%
1966 18.7% -3.7%
1967 25.2% +35.3%
1968 26.8% +6.3%
1969 28.1% +4.7%
1970 29.6% +5.3%
1971 26.1% -11.9%
1972 29.0% +11.4%
1973 34.2% +17.8%
1974 43.3% +26.5%
1975 36.1% -16.5%
1976 39.3% +8.7%
1977 35.8% -9.0%
1978 37.6% +5.1%
1979 40.8% +8.6%
1980 43.1% +5.5%
1981 40.7% -5.5%
1982 39.2% -3.7%
1983 39.7% +1.3%
1984 33.4% -15.9%
1985 31.4% -6.0%
1986 23.2% -26.0%
1987 23.4% +0.8%
1988 20.5% -12.3%
1989 20.2% -1.7%
1990 27.1% +34.1%
1991 37.4% +37.9%
1992 32.2% -13.8%
1993 27.7% -13.9%
1994 26.6% -4.2%
1995 28.1% +5.8%
1996 31.5% +12.1%
1997 32.0% +1.7%
1998 27.2% -15.0%
1999 31.6% +16.2%
2000 44.8% +41.8%
2001 43.1% -3.9%
2002 42.1% -2.3%
2003 45.6% +8.4%
2004 48.3% +5.8%
2005 53.1% +9.9%
2006 56.0% +5.5%
2007 55.5% -0.9%
2008 55.8% +0.6%
2009 47.0% -15.9%
2010 49.8% +6.0%
2011 49.5% -0.5%
2012 48.3% -2.5%
2013 47.0% -2.6%
2014 45.2% -3.9%
2015 39.6% -12.3%
2016 38.9% -2.0%
2017 39.1% +0.7%
2018 40.9% +4.5%
2019 38.9% -4.7%
2020 33.6% -13.6%
2021 39.2% +16.6%
2022 45.5% +16.1%
2023 41.5% -8.9%
2024 40.7% -1.9%
2025 40.0% -1.7%

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1960s 23.2% 17.3% 32.8% 10
1970s 35.2% 26.1% 43.3% 10
1980s 31.5% 20.2% 43.1% 10
1990s 30.1% 26.6% 37.4% 10
2000s 49.1% 42.1% 56.0% 10
2010s 43.7% 38.9% 49.8% 10
2020s 40.1% 33.6% 45.5% 6

Gross domestic savings are calculated as GDP less final consumption expenditure (total consumption). This indicator is expressed as a percentage of Gross Domestic Product (GDP) which is the total income earned through the production of goods and services in an economic territory during an accounting period.
